What is Whatagraph?

Whatagraph builds a managed storage layer, moving from live-API reporting toward owning the data pipeline

Whatagraph is a marketing-reporting platform that pulls multi-channel data — paid media, web analytics, CRM, call tracking, e-commerce — into client-ready reports. Recent releases push on three fronts: more data sources (WhatConverts, Snowflake, bol., CallTrackingMetrics v2), reporting performance and architecture (Data Storage), and report-building UX (themes, grid view, AI-assisted creation, conditional formatting, GeoMap).

What is Holistics?

Holistics leans into analytics-as-code with agentic dev workflows and a Power BI migration path

Holistics is a BI platform built around analytics-as-code, where models and dashboards are defined in its AMQL language and version-controlled in Git. Recent releases push on three fronts at once: competitive migration (a one-command Power BI importer), AI-native authoring (Claude Code setup skills and a conversational Ask AI), and steady breadth work like an Oracle connector and org-level GitHub App auth. The throughline is making the code-first workflow easier to adopt and operate.

◆ Where it's heading

The direction is owning more of the data pipeline — adding warehouse-grade sources like Snowflake and a managed storage layer so reports load fast over deep history — while smoothing the build experience for agencies juggling many clients. AI-assisted report creation ('Create with IQ') hints at where the authoring side is heading.

◆ Prediction

Expect continued integration expansion, especially retail-media and warehouse sources, more depth on Data Storage (schemas, backfill, performance), and further AI in report creation. Whatagraph is positioning as a reporting layer that stores and blends data, not just one that visualizes live feeds.

◆ Where it's heading

The direction is to lower the switching cost from incumbent BI tools while betting that analytics teams will work through agents and code rather than point-and-click. Migration tooling and agentic setup skills both target the same friction: getting a team productive in Holistics fast. Parallel embed and dashboard-runtime polish (auto-run, KPI styling) point to a continued focus on the embedded-analytics use case.

◆ Prediction

Expect the migration story to extend to other incumbents and the agentic-development skills to deepen, given the back-to-back Power BI importer and Claude Code setup releases. Embedded-analytics controls look set to keep maturing.
